Finding something that truly gets the vibe right is tricky. A lot of 'Dekubowl' fics I've stumbled across skip over the tension entirely, just rushing into the fluff and smut. The ones that stick with me focus on the why – why would these different, often fiercely independent characters all be drawn to him in a believable way? 'Green Tea Therapy' by Rahndom handled this decently, building Izuku's emotional intelligence post-war as a slow attractor. It wasn't about the harem itself for ages, just these separate, deepening bonds laced with unresolved feelings. The tension came from them figuring it out, not him.
Another angle I've seen done well, though rarely, is fics that use a specific plot device to force prolonged, awkward proximity. Think something like a shared dorm, a forced vacation arc, or a quirk accident. The 'stuck together' scenario gives space for those small, charged moments to build up naturally between Izuku and each girl, without the story having to jump from zero to polycule. The tension thrives in the glances, the almost-confessions, and the quiet jealousy before any resolution. That simmer is way more rewarding than the payoff sometimes.
I tend to drop a fic the moment it feels like a checklist. The best romantic tension comes from writing each relationship with its own unique flavor and conflict before even considering how they'd all work together.

I look for stories where the romantic tension isn't separate from the plot; it's the catalyst. A fic that does this okay is 'Viridian' on AO3, where Izuku has a quirk that passively attracts people, but it's framed as a curse. The tension is steeped in paranoia and sadness—do they like him, or is it the quirk? Every kind gesture from a girl is under this cloud of doubt. It creates a slow, painful burn where he's pushing them away while they're genuinely trying to connect.
It's less about the typical will-they-won't-they and more about a psychological barrier that needs to be overcome. That kind of tension is heavy, sometimes a bit melodramatic, but it sticks with you longer than the usual fluffy academy stuff. The resolution, when it comes, has to be earned through vulnerability and trust, not just a confession.

Honestly? Most of them are terrible at it. They either have Izuku be a total oblivious brick for 50 chapters until he suddenly accepts everyone at once, or they make him weirdly dominant and all the girls just swoon without any real friction. Real tension needs conflict, and a harem setup naturally creates it—jealousy, insecurity, logistical nightmares, moral dilemmas. I remember one, 'Deku the Harem Hero,' actually leaned into that. It had Uraraka struggling with sharing versus her feelings, Yaoyorozu overthinking the social ramifications, and Todoroki just being bluntly confused by the whole concept. That messiness felt more genuine.
It fell apart in the later arcs when it devolved into pure wish-fulfillment action, but those early middle chapters captured a specific, awkward energy I haven't seen replicated much. The tension wasn't just 'will they or won't they,' it was 'how could this possibly work without hurting everyone involved?' That's the interesting part.

Focus on the smaller moments, not the grand romance. The best tension I've read was in a fic where Izuku was tutoring everyone. Just scenes of him patiently explaining math to Ashido, their heads close together, or him bandaging Jiro's hands after training. No big declarations, just this accumulating warmth and unspoken understanding between them all. The author built the harem through a foundation of quiet respect, which made the eventual shift feel natural, not forced.

Okay, so I've seen a lot of these kinds of fics pop up over the last few years, and honestly? The way they handle dynamics is a total mixed bag. Some authors just pile on the love interests without any real thought, turning Izuku into this weird wish-fulfillment magnet where every girl in Class 1-A suddenly drops her own personality to orbit him. It gets boring fast.
But the ones that actually work, for me at least, are the ones that treat the harem as a problem to solve. Like, a fic I read recently had Izuku absolutely panicking because Uraraka, Asui, and Jirou all asked him out in the same week, and his analytical brain short-circuited trying to figure out the 'most heroic' way to handle it without hurting anyone. It became less about romance and more about his core conflict—wanting to save everyone, even from emotional pain. That felt way more in-character than him just blushing and accepting it. Those dynamics explore his anxiety and over-preparation in a new, surprisingly stressful context.
The worst ones skip the character stuff entirely and just jump to fluffy domestic scenes or, ugh, lemon stuff. Misses the point completely. If you're gonna do a harem, use it to poke at the cast's personalities, not erase them.
You know, sometimes it feels like the harem genre in MHA fanfic has calcified into a few tired formulas, and I’m a bit over it. Everyone defaults to the same power-up Izuku with All For One stockpiling quirks left and right, building this sprawling 'quirk collection' that inevitably attracts a horde of love interests. It’s predictable. I much prefer when the harem element feels earned through character, not just because the author decided to give him seven extra powers by chapter three.
What’s more interesting to me are the rare fics that flip the script, where the harem forms around a quirkless Izuku who leads through pure tactical genius, almost like a battlefield commander. I remember one where he was a strategist for a hero agency, and the dynamic with the girls felt more like a team learning to rely on each other’s strengths. That was a lot fresher than another 'One For All but Stronger' romp. I tend to drop fics fast if the girls just become satellites orbiting Izuku’s power level.
Honestly I'm always surprised people manage to make these work without everything descending into soap opera chaos. Like, the central tension is obvious—Izuku's entire character is built on this earnest, slightly awkward single-minded focus. So the fics that succeed, the ones I actually bookmark, usually have to fundamentally change that or put him in a scenario where the harem is a symptom of a bigger shift. They'll use a quirk awakening that makes him more confident or an AU where he was raised differently. The dynamics then become about each girl filling a specific role: Ochako as the grounded heart, Momo as the strategist, Tsuyu bringing blunt honesty. It's less about romance and more about building a team where he's the emotional core.
But the bad ones, wow. They just flatten every character into a jealous stereotype orbiting a blandly perfect Izuku. The dynamics are just 'girl meets Izuku, girl loves Izuku, repeat' with no interplay between the women themselves. What keeps me reading a good harem fic is when the author remembers the other relationships—like, how does Jirô's dry wit play off Mina's exuberance when they're both interested in the same guy? Those moments, where the harem isn't just a collection of individual threads but a messy web, are where it feels like the source material's spirit, just... amplified.
